# Order-cutoff rules for Flourhouse Bakeshop's online storefront.
# Quick heads-up for support folks: customers can place next-day orders
# until the cutoff hour, after which the order rolls to the day after.
# Holiday weeks shift the cutoff earlier because the Maplegrove kitchen
# preps dough overnight. If someone calls asking why their cake slipped
# a day, nine times out of ten it's this rule. The knobs below control
# the cutoff behavior and are safe to adjust with approval. Current
# values are as follows.

tuning constants:
RATE_LIMITS = {
    "zorael": 10,
    "oliix": 1,
    "holix": 2,
    "quenix": 10,
}

14:22 — The Quenlow autoscaler started scaling on raw queue depth instead of depth-per-worker, so it spun up 80 pods for a queue that three pods could drain. If you're new: the depth metric comes from Brimhold, and it double-counts retried messages, which is the root of this whole mess. Dana rolled back the scaling policy at 14:31 and depth normalized by 14:40. Full fix lands next sprint. The rollback build is identified by the token below.

session token of kahog-bahif = htk9_f63daec35

**Ticket: Config drift in TwigSweep cleanup bot**

Plugin authors: staging and prod TwigSweep instances have drifted. Staging honors the 30-day stale threshold; prod is still on 14 days, so plugin hooks fire earlier than documented. Do not hardcode the threshold — read it from the bot context. We'll reconcile prod next deploy window. For reference, the intended canonical configuration is as follows.

deployment values, hafop-fahag:
wenael:
  pin: 9737
  metrics_host: metrics.wenael.lumicsys.internal
  tenant: holwyn
  seal: seal_b99b9847

# Build Provenance: Catalog Cache Invalidation

For the weekly sync: every Marrowfield catalog deploy now embeds provenance so cache invalidations can be traced to a specific build. Invalidation fanout keys on the build token, not timestamps — stale reads after a deploy mean the token didn't propagate to the edge tier. Check the provenance endpoint before blaming the purge job. The current production build is identified by the token below.

session token of yajep-hahaf = htk31_bdf9e6857d57a699ce425c2d94acb7d